Property Of The State
2017 | 1h 47m | Drama
In May 1994 in Ennis, County Clare, Anne Marie O'Donnell is devastated when her brother Brendan is accused of the brutal murders of young mother Imelda Riney, her three-year-old son Liam and curate Father Joe Walsh in the forest of East Clare. As Brendan is described as the most evil man in Ireland, Anne Marie struggles to make sense of his actions and she pieces together the chain of events that led him to the forest. Consequently, she uncovers a shocking picture of neglect and abuse.
